Sint Janstraat 33 – characterful living in the heart of Enkhuizen Living right in the historic city centre, with all amenities literally within walking distance, while enjoying charm, atmosphere, and character? Sint Janstraat 33 offers exactly that combination. This charming townhouse, dating back to 1905, breathes history, yet over the years has evolved into a comfortable and practical home for modern living. STAAT Makelaars offers this property with a starting bid price. Located in the very heart of Enkhuizen, this is a place where truly everything is close by. Supermarkets, schools, restaurants, cafés, shops, the train station, and main roads are all within easy reach. Whether you are strolling into town for a coffee, running daily errands, or commuting to work, here you live centrally, vibrantly, and surprisingly comfortably. Over the years, the property has served various purposes, including commercial use as a shop, but today it functions entirely as a residential home. This rich history contributes to its unique character, with beautiful original details such as stained-glass windows and a distinctive façade that immediately catches the eye. Inside, you will find a well-maintained and inviting home with an excellent balance between atmosphere and functionality. The spacious living room, with its pleasant natural light, wooden flooring, and practical understairs storage cupboard, creates a warm and welcoming living space. At the rear, within the extension, you will find the kitchen, equipped with, among other features, a dishwasher, ceramic hob, and ample storage space. Here, you can cook comfortably while enjoying direct access to the charming southwest-facing city garden – a delightful outdoor space where you can privately enjoy the sun in the heart of the city. On the first floor, there are two bedrooms, one at the front and one at the rear, with the bathroom conveniently situated in between. The bathroom is practically designed with a shower cabin, vanity unit, second toilet, skylight, and washing machine connection. In addition, the useful loft space above the bathroom provides valuable extra storage. Technically, the property is also well maintained. The house benefits from insulated walls, an insulated roof, double glazing, and a brand-new central heating system.
